Key Responsibilities

  • •Lead end-to-end trade and transaction reporting transformation programmes across multiple global regulatory regimes, identifying opportunities for AI-enabled workflows and automation.
  • •Advise clients on regulatory implementation, remediation, and control optimization across EMIR Refit, MiFIR, SFTR, HKMA, MAS, and CFTC.
  • •Design and enhance reporting architectures, data lineage, reconciliations, and data quality frameworks to improve reporting accuracy and transparency.
  • •Guide the implementation of regulatory reporting platforms and RegTech solutions, including responsible AI adoption, validation, and oversight.
  • •Lead strategic client relationships, proposition development, business growth, and thought leadership within the Regulatory Reporting capability.

Key Requirements

  • •Extensive experience leading trade and transaction reporting transformation programmes across multiple regulatory regimes.
  • •Deep knowledge of transaction reporting regulations, reporting controls, reconciliations, data governance, and regulatory operating models.
  • •Strong understanding of capital markets products including OTC derivatives, listed derivatives, equities, fixed income, and FX.
  • •Experience using reporting technology, automation, and AI-enabled solutions to improve reporting effectiveness and regulatory compliance.
  • •Proven ability to influence senior stakeholders, develop client relationships, lead consulting teams, and deliver large-scale transformations.

Company Brief

Capco
Global management and technology consultancy specializing in financial services. Capco advises banks, insurers, and capital markets firms on digital transformation, risk and compliance, technology implementation, and operational improvement, combining industry expertise with advisory and engineering capabilities.
